Introduction

Los Angeles FC (LAFC) defeated Seattle Sounders FC 1-0 on Sunday evening at BMO Stadium, concluding their initial phase of the 2026 season.

Main Body

The match was decided in the 86th minute when Timothy Tillman converted a cross from Tyler Boyd, marking Tillman's first goal in over two years. This result terminated a multi-game winless sequence for LAFC. Defensively, Thomas Hasal, substituting for the injured Hugo Lloris, recorded five saves to maintain a clean sheet, contributing to the club's league-leading nine shutouts.

Historically, LAFC has maintained a dominant regular-season record against Seattle, though the Sounders have secured playoff victories at BMO Stadium, including a 2024 Western Conference semifinal advancement. The current victory follows a period of significant volatility for LAFC. After an initial 11-game unbeaten streak and a historic defensive run of 572 scoreless minutes, the club experienced a decline in May, characterized by consecutive losses to Houston Dynamo FC, St. Louis, and Nashville.

This performance degradation is attributed by head coach Marc Dos Santos to an exhaustive schedule. Between the conclusion of the March international break and the current hiatus, the squad contested 14 matches in approximately six weeks. Dos Santos characterized the fixture congestion as a 'scandal,' citing a correlation between the compressed calendar and a surge in muscle-related injuries affecting players such as Hugo Lloris, Sergi Palencia, Jacob Shaffelburg, and Igor Jesus. Furthermore, the club's ambitions in the Concacaf Champions Cup culminated in a semifinal exit on May 6, following a 5-2 aggregate defeat to Toluca.

Institutional positioning remains cautiously optimistic. LAFC currently occupies fifth place in the Western Conference with 24 points (7-5-3). While Dos Santos acknowledged that the club failed to meet his internal objective of a top-four placement, he emphasized the consistency of the team's tactical model. Additionally, the upcoming transfer window may facilitate roster adjustments, with Dos Santos noting the potential for European interest in 20-year-old David Martínez, who has contributed nine goals this season.

Conclusion

LAFC enters the World Cup break in fifth place and will resume competition on July 17 against the LA Galaxy.

The Architecture of 'Clinical' Precision: Nominalization and Latinate Density

To transcend the B2 plateau and penetrate the C2 stratum, a student must shift from narrating events to constructing states. The provided text is a masterclass in Nominalization—the process of turning verbs (actions) and adjectives (qualities) into nouns. This transforms a 'story' into a 'report,' shifting the tone from the anecdotal to the institutional.

◈ The Morphological Shift

Observe how the author avoids simple verbs to create a sense of objective authority:

  • B2 Level (Verbal): The team played poorly because the schedule was too busy.
  • C2 Level (Nominalized): "This performance degradation is attributed... to an exhaustive schedule."

By replacing "played poorly" (verb phrase) with "performance degradation" (compound noun), the writer treats the failure as a measurable phenomenon rather than a mere occurrence. This is the hallmark of high-level academic and professional English.

◈ Syntactic Sophistication: The 'Abstract Subject'

In the sentence "Institutional positioning remains cautiously optimistic," the subject is not a person (The board) but a concept (Institutional positioning). This detachment is essential for C2 writing. It removes the 'human' element to emphasize the 'structural' element, allowing the writer to discuss organizational psychology without using subjective pronouns.

Key Takeaway for the Learner: To achieve C2, stop asking "What happened?" and start asking "What is the noun that represents this happening?" Turn your actions into entities.
